Add the SurveyJS UI components to your JS app (React/Angular/Vue3). Securely collect and analyze data without sending it to 3rd-party servers. Fully customizable, works with any backend, and ideal for data-heavy apps. Learn more. Learn more →
Top 23 TypeScript SaaS Projects
-
react-starter-kit
Edge-native React template in a monorepo setup: Includes Vite frontend, Hono API, TanStack Router, shared types/utilities, and Terraform infra for scalable web development.
Project mention: Next.js VS react-starter-kit - a user suggested alternative | libhunt.com/r/next.js | 2025-08-08Hey everyone, if Next.js feels a bit heavy for your needs or you're after something with Bun's speed, I'd suggest React Starter Kit as a solid alternative: https://github.com/kriasoft/react-starter-kit. It's a production-ready monorepo boilerplate with React 19, TypeScript for end-to-end safety, Tailwind CSS, tRPC for seamless APIs, and effortless Cloudflare Workers deployment—perfect for scalable full-stack apps with less config bloat and edge-native performance. Give it a spin if you're building something fresh!
-
SurveyJS
SurveyJS: Build JSON-Driven Surveys and Forms with Full Data Control. Add the SurveyJS UI components to your JS app (React/Angular/Vue3). Securely collect and analyze data without sending it to 3rd-party servers. Fully customizable, works with any backend, and ideal for data-heavy apps. Learn more.
-
open-saas
A free, open-source SaaS app starter for React & Node.js with superpowers. Full-featured. Community-driven.
Project mention: Introduction to Swarm: an extensible Typescript code generation framework | dev.to | 2025-11-16Before diving into Swarm itself, it's worth sharing the context that led to its creation. While researching framework options for a side project, I discovered Wasp, a full-stack web development framework, through their OpenSaaS starter template. I'd been looking at various paid SaaS starter templates at the time, but Wasp's offering stood out because it was free and included genuinely useful features out of the box.
-
SaaS-Boilerplate
🚀🎉📚 SaaS Boilerplate built with Next.js + Tailwind CSS + Shadcn UI + TypeScript. ⚡️ Full-stack React application with Auth, Multi-tenancy, Roles & Permissions, i18n, Landing Page, DB, Logging, Testing
-
saas-starter-kit
🔥 Enterprise SaaS Starter Kit - Kickstart your enterprise app development with the Next.js SaaS boilerplate 🚀
-
SaaS Boilerplate
Build your own SaaS business with SaaS boilerplate. Productive stack: React, Material-UI, Next, MobX, WebSockets, Express, Node, Mongoose, MongoDB. Written with TypeScript.
-
-
saas-boilerplate
SaaS Boilerplate - Open Source and free SaaS stack that lets you build SaaS products faster in React, Django and AWS. Focus on essential business logic instead of coding repeatable features! (by apptension)
-
Stream
Stream - Scalable APIs for Chat, Feeds, Moderation, & Video.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ure.
-
zenstack
Full-Stack TypeScript toolkit that enhances Prisma ORM with flexible Authorization layer for RBAC/ABAC/PBAC/ReBAC, offering auto-generated type-safe APIs and frontend hooks.
ZenStack
-
4. Parabol - Open Source Power
-
starter
Opinionated SaaS quick-start with pre-built user account and organization system for full-stack application development in React, Node.js, GraphQL and PostgreSQL. Powered by PostGraphile, TypeScript, Apollo Client, Graphile Worker, Graphile Migrate, GraphQL Code Generator, Ant Design and Next.js
-
-
startup-nextjs
Startup is free Next.js template for SaaS startups comes with all the essential pages, components, and sections you need to launch a complete business website.
The second scenario is a Next.js or post compiled project, basically one a static website that was exported. I first downloaded a Startup Next.js template from GitHub.
-
-
also this for the visual regression testing parts, but you can add some AI onto the mix ;) https://github.com/lost-pixel/lost-pixel
-
-
-
ai_saas_app
Build a REAL Software-as-a-Service app with AI features and payments & credits system that you might even turn into a side income or business idea using Next.js 14, Clerk, MongoDB, Cloudinary AI, and Stripe.
-
domain-locker
🌐 The all-in-one tool, for keeping track of your domain name portfolio. Got domain names? Get Domain Locker!
Project mention: Show HN: Domain Locker – Track and Manage Your Domain Names Easily | news.ycombinator.com | 2025-06-19I built Domain Locker to keep track of all my domain names in one place. It shows registrar, expiry, DNS, SSL, subdomains, and more - plus alerts you before something important changes or expires.
It's free and open source, can either be used at domain-locker.com, or self-hosted with Docker. The source is on GitHub at https://github.com/lissy93/domain-locker
Would love to hear your thoughts, feedback, or ideas!
- Project mention: A Minimal TanStack Start Template with Better Auth & Drizzle ORM | dev.to | 2025-08-11
GitHub
- Project mention: Keyshade Debugging: Mastering Workspace Role Tests and API Repair | dev.to | 2025-11-07
The Issue (#1122)
-
-
-
-
InfluxDB
In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
TypeScript SaaS discussion
TypeScript SaaS related posts
-
Show HN: StripeMeter v0.5.0 – Open-Source Usage Metering for Stripe
-
Show HN: StripeMeter v0.4.0 – Open-Source Usage Metering for Stripe
-
Show HN: StripeMeter – pre-invoice parity for Stripe usage billing
-
Show HN: StripeMeter – pre-invoice parity for Stripe usage billing
-
5 Best Free Planning Poker Tools for Agile Teams in 2025
-
Show HN: StripeMeter – Open-Source Usage Metering for Stripe Billing
-
Show HN: StripeMeter – Open-Source Usage Metering for Stripe Billing
- A note from our sponsor - SurveyJS surveyjs.io | 22 Dec 2025
Index
What are some of the best open-source SaaS projects in TypeScript? This list will help you:
| # | Project | Stars |
|---|---|---|
| 1 | react-starter-kit | 23,415 |
| 2 | open-saas | 13,068 |
| 3 | SaaS-Boilerplate | 6,598 |
| 4 | saas-starter-kit | 4,608 |
| 5 | SaaS Boilerplate | 4,409 |
| 6 | metorial | 3,180 |
| 7 | saas-boilerplate | 2,780 |
| 8 | zenstack | 2,754 |
| 9 | parabol | 1,990 |
| 10 | starter | 1,814 |
| 11 | desktop-app | 1,678 |
| 12 | startup-nextjs | 1,609 |
| 13 | saas-ui | 1,597 |
| 14 | lost-pixel | 1,589 |
| 15 | steedos-platform | 1,531 |
| 16 | saaskit | 1,318 |
| 17 | ai_saas_app | 1,314 |
| 18 | domain-locker | 1,011 |
| 19 | react-tanstarter | 866 |
| 20 | keyshade | 678 |
| 21 | b2b-saaskit | 653 |
| 22 | superflows | 619 |
| 23 | chirpy | 589 |